The Internal Revenue Service (IRS) and its private-sector partners on Friday announced the opening of this year's Free File program. The free tax preparation and electronic filing initiative begins its sixth year with high customer satisfaction ratings.
Seven out of 10 taxpayers — 97 million filers — qualify for Free File, according to the IRS. Taxpayers must have an adjusted gross income of $54,000 or less to be eligible.
This year taxpayers can choose from 19 tax preparation software companies. The program is operated by the IRS and the Free File Alliance. The Alliance is a consortium of tax preparation software companies. Each company sets its own criteria for who can use the service.
"Free File gives taxpayers an opportunity to use private-sector tax preparation programs for free," explained Acting Commissioner Linda E. Stiff, continuing: "The IRS encourages taxpayers to take advantage of this valuable program from the IRS and the Free File Alliance."
The only way taxpayers can access the IRS Free File program is through the IRS Web site. That includes both new and repeat users. Otherwise, the e-file provider might charge them a fee.
Most taxpayers will be able to use the Free File program immediately. However, because of recent Alternative Minimum Tax (AMT) legislation, as many as 13.5 million taxpayers will need to wait until Feb. 11 before they file their return.
Returns that include the following forms should not be filed until Feb. 11, 2008: Form 8863, Education Credits; Form 5695, Residential Energy Credits; Schedule 2, Form 1040A, Child and Dependent Care Expenses for Form 1040A Filers; Form 8396, Mortgage Interest Credit; Form 8859, District of Columbia First-Time Homebuyer Credit.
If returns with these forms are e-filed before Feb. 11, they will not be accepted.The February date allows the IRS enough time to update and test its systems to accommodate the changes without major disruptions to other operations related to the tax season.
